Transaction 8638de5d84af3fbf15c5c0b81afe8d125bafce76cf4e2a39e0a5ce32b61dceb3
1 Input
1 Output
-
8638de5d84af3fbf15c5c0b81afe8d125bafce76cf4e2a39e0a5ce32b61dceb3:0
- value
- 690000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c8db4b9327a81a988e80aecc1b564b604a18dc1 OP_EQUAL
- address
- 3MoCLeZtSkJHQXrEnTUFrPnrz7gGy6UNSQ